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26798354456 37272738124 5114 7252100 1733
322 38844
322 38844
222 79909 33 4517483
All about undefined
Interested in learning more?
322 38844
222 79909 33 4517483
See more
990534844 48478
5977236 916 2313 5265
See more
0976172907 270896 98340
69100536 590731 3835787261 907390
See more